I am getting a change in mA. In this post from the other day i was trying to run a test and record the volts in and the mA out at the same time and I don’t think I was getting accurate V readings. I was using my multi meter to test volts and the machines mA meter to watch the mA’s.
As a synopsis… if you double the power from 20% to 40% you only increase the current by 1mA…
Increase it by 50%, to 60% power, the increase in current is doubled.
A bump from 60% to 80% or a 33%, increases it the current by 60%… this isn’t right.
This isn’t going to be exactly linear, but it should be reasonably close.
I do my lps like they suggest… however, I set the percent power to 50% and set the pot in the lps to 50% of my maximum current value… I don’t think that’s going to work with your machine.
